The bug was that unix domain sockets use a pseduo packet for
connecting and accept uses that psudo packet to get the socket.
In the buggy seqpacket case we were allowing unconnected
sockets to call recvmsg and try to receive the pseudo packet.

That is always wrong and as of commit 7361c36c5 the pseudo
packet had become enough different from a normal packet
that the kernel started oopsing.

Do for seqpacket_recv what was done for seqpacket_send in 2.5
and only allow it on connected seqpacket sockets.

Andi - Ubuntu has reverted this patch for both Lucid (2.6.32) and Natty (2.6.38) as it appears to cause a networking regression, though we never really figured out root cause. Empirically, reverting the patch solved the issue. Eric Biederman theorized that it uncovered a user space issue (trying to read before listen), but the bug reporter seems to have lost interest in testing kernels so we couldn't ever pin it down.

http://bugs.launchpad.net/bugs/791512

We also decided that reverting this patch was likely OK because we couldn't find any Launchpad reports of the Ooops mentioned in the patch commit log, nor does a google search turn up any hits.
